Crying towel meaning

A crying towel is a colloquial term used to describe a towel used for drying tears or wiping away sadness.

Crying Towel: A Guide to Emotionally Letting Go

When life gets tough, sometimes all we need is a crying towel to help us release pent-up emotions. This simple piece of fabric serves as a comforting tool for those moments when we feel overwhelmed by the weight of our feelings.

The Purpose of a Crying Towel

Typically, a crying towel is used to wipe away tears and provide a sense of comfort during moments of distress. It can be a literal towel or any item that serves the purpose of absorbing tears and offering solace to those in need.

How to Use a Crying Towel

When you feel the tears coming and need a release, simply reach for your crying towel. Allow yourself to let go of any inhibitions and allow the tears to flow. The act of crying can be cathartic and healing, and the crying towel serves as a gentle companion through this process.

The Emotional Benefits of Crying

Crying is a natural way for our bodies to release stress and emotions. It can help us process difficult situations, express pent-up feelings, and ultimately feel lighter and more at peace. The crying towel symbolizes self-compassion and self-care during moments of vulnerability.

Conclusion

Whether you're going through a hard time or just need a good cry, having a crying towel can be a simple yet powerful tool for emotional release. Remember, it's okay to let your emotions out and lean on support, even if it's just a comforting towel to wipe away your tears.
